How much does it cost to rent an apartment in 33185?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| 33185 Studio Apartments | $1,331 | $1,160 | $1,715 |
| 33185 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,900 | $1,000 | $4,034 |
| 33185 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,542 | $1,695 | $5,097 |
| 33185 3 Bedroom Apartments | $3,163 | $2,200 | $6,559 |
| 33185 4 Bedroom Apartments | $19,385 | $19,385 | $19,385 |

Frequently Asked Questions about the 33185 ZIP Code Apartments with Swimming Pool
What is the Cheapest Swimming Pool apartment in 33185?
Currently the most affordable Apartment in 33185 with Swimming Pool is at Terra at Park Row listed at $788.
How much is the average rent for 33185 Apartments with Swimming Pool?
The average rent for a Apartment in 33185 with Swimming Pool is $1,736.
What is the largest 33185 Apartment for rent with Swimming Pool?
Today's Apartment with Swimming Pool and the most square footage in 33185 is a 1,670 square feet unit starting from $1,099 at The District at Westborough.
What is the average size for 33185 Apartments for rent with Swimming Pool?
The average size for a rental with Swimming Pool in 33185 is currently at 672 sq ft.
